Ratanjot for Cardiac Health In India, ratanjot has been mainly used as a natural coloring agent for adding color to certain dishes and it is used mainly in Northern India. To color dishes, we have to heat oil or ghee along with little amount of ratanjot, it will turn a beautiful red. Some of the major compounds found in ratanjot (ethanol extract) are ethane, 1, 1-dichloro- , 1H-enzotriazole, 4-Nitro, 2-chloroethyl methanesulfonate and 4-diazo-. Along with these compounds napthaquinones are also present. Some of the important napthaquinones present arealkannin, acetylalkanin, angelylalkannin, 5-methoxyangenylalkannin, dimethylacryl alkannin, arnebifuranone, alkanfuranol and alkandiol.
